About: Sreeji K. B. is a dedicated teacher and researcher with over three years of experience at Nehru College of Engineering and Research Centre, Pampady. She teaches advanced subjects like Software Engineering, Operating Systems, and Cloud Computing, and also guides students in practical labs such as Object-Oriented Programming and Data Structures.Currently pursuing her Ph.D. at Bharathiar University, she is actively involved in research and aims to contribute to the field of computing. Her work reflects a strong passion for teaching, continuous learning, and academic growth.
Research Interests: Artificial intelligence, Deep Learning, Machine Learning, Cloud Computing, Advanced Software engineering and operating system
